Interactive Alphabet ABCs

Ababet

Your little one will sing, trace, and type his way to becoming a reader with this interactive app. Explore mode allows your child to discover letters and sounds at his own pace. Sing mode will have him singing the alphabet with 26 dancing robots, and trace mode includes letters, words, custom words, alternate tracing strokes, and left-handed support. This app is aligned to the Kindergarten Reading Foundational Skills in the Common Core Standards.

Ages: 1-5

Price: $2.99

ABC Gurus

Your child can interact with his ABCs as he personalizes each letter into a crazy character. This app allows your child to scroll through the alphabet and choose a letter to color and add silly accessories to, like cartoon eyes and a grinning mouth. As he colors and adds features, he'll hear the phonetic sounds the letter makes, and when he's done he can tap the play button to watch a word starting with the featured letter come to life in a hilarious animation.

Ages: 2-5

Price: $1.99

Starfall ABCs

The ABCs section from the well-loved website starfall.com is now available in an app! Your child can see, hear, and interact with letters and sounds in words, sentences, and games, and positive reinforcement will help her develop skills to become a confident reader.

Ages: 2-4

Price: $2.99

Endless Alphabet

This interactive educational app focuses on letter recognition, sounds, and vocabulary building. Each word your child is given features a puzzle with talking letters, and a short animation illustrating the definition. The cute monsters that are featured are an added bonus.

Elmo Loves ABCs

Elmo loves this app, and your child will, too! Winner of an ON for Learning Award and a Parents' Choice Silver Award, it features songs, videos, coloring pages, and games all about letters. Elmo even made up a new song about the alphabet! Parents can personalize this app by adding their own photos and videos, and the ABCs tracker allows you to see how your child is progressing with his reading skills.

Monkey Word School Adventure

Join Monkey and his jungle friends as they explore a world of letters, phonics and spelling. With a special focus on sight words, and lessons ranging from letter recognition and sounds to word components such as consonant blends and irregular vowels, your child will be introduced to the fundamentals of reading in a fun and interactive way.

Ages: 3-5

Learn with Homer

Based on Harvard and Stanford research and winner of a Mom's Choice Gold Award, Learn with Homer offers personalized reading instruction to help ready children for preschool, kindergarten, and first grade. It helps kids learn to read by progressively covering over 50 reading skills, including phonics, pronunciation, upper- and lowercase letter recognition, blending, and more.

Ages: 3-6

Price: Free

Hooked on Phonics — Learn to Read

Based on the award-winning Hooked on Phonics Learn to Read program, this app includes step one of the program. It comes complete with three lessons, loaded with interactive games that show how sounds become words and words become stories. It's perfect for kids who know the sounds of the alphabet and are ready to take the next step into reading. At the end of each lesson is a story for your child to read herself or aloud to others.

Wallykazam! Letter and Word Magic

Based on the Nick Jr. hit TV show Wallykazam, this app follows along with Wally Trollman; his pet dragon, Norville; and their friends as they embark on a magical reading adventure. Silly games and activities, such as letter searches and letter tracing, aim to teach phonemic awareness, letter knowledge, and letter-sound associations.

Ages: 4-6

Price: $3.99

Noodle Words

Has your child ever made the word 'spin' actually spin, or the word 'jump' actually jump? The Noodle Bugs demonstrate the word meanings of each of the words in the app through animated antics, and your child can interact with the words by using the iPad's touch screen. With only 18 words offered, this app is better for children in the beginning stages of building their vocabulary. Winner of a Parents' Choice Gold Award and a Children's Technology Review Editor's Choice Award.

Ages: 4-7
